fnsku和sku的区别

题图来自Unsplash,基于CC0协议
导读
Sku是电商系统中商家用于标示不同商品规格的基础单位。每个商品,例如白衬衫,可以有不同的SKU代表不同颜色、尺码、面料等变体。商家会根据自己的需求定义SKU,规则相对自由,比如"白衬衫-红色-L码"就是一个SKU,商家自己决定编码格式。
FNSKU则是亚马逊物流系统(Fulfillment by Amazon,简称FBA)的库存单位编码。当你使用亚马逊的FBA服务进行配送时,需要为上架的商品提供对应的FNSKU。这个编码完全由亚马逊系统自动生成并分配,亚马逊定义了FNSKU的编码规则,通常是20个字符组合而成,且包含了商品的部分基本信息(如品牌、颜色、尺寸等)。如果你的商品直接由亚马逊配送,就需要用它的FNSKU;如果你的商品通过其他物流商配送,则仍然使用你的原SKU。
FNSKU和SKU虽然都与商品的特定规格有关,但有本质区别:第一是从归属权上区分,SKU是商家自己管理的编码,属于卖家;而FNSKU是亚马逊系统生成的,当你将商品存入FBA仓库时,所有权就移交给了亚马逊,他们只为这个库存单位负责并进行编码。第二是编码规则不同,卖家自定义的SKU格式灵活且没有约定,而FNSKU是有亚马逊统一规则的标准化编码。第三是在使用场景上,SKU主要用在你的卖家后台,包括上架商品、库存查看、发货等环节;FNSKU则仅在亚马逊的物流管理后台中使用,特别是使用FBA发货的时候。
FNSKU主要来源于使用亚马逊物流服务的平台或系统,尤其是FBA卖家将其商品从卖家处运入亚马逊仓库,亚马逊就会为这些商品分配唯一的FNSKU编码。它并非横跨多平台的标准,而是基于亚马逊的FBA生态而生成的。
在默认情况下,卖家上传商品信息时使用的代码就是Sku。但当涉及特定品牌、颜色、尺寸等属性时,会在Sku内部的描述中体现,整体也是一个Sku编码。例如,一个白衬衫的基础款,上传时的Sku可能是"T恤-白-100",但买家看到的则是品牌、颜色、尺寸等。
在库存管理方面,Sku的库存是在商家自己的账户系统(如ERP、店铺后台、第三方平台后台等)中维护的,卖家需要自己记录、管理这些库存。对于不同卖家、不同平台、不同属性,Sku的追踪方式各不相同,数据往往分散。而FNSKU的库存,特别是当使用FBA服务时,库存完全由亚马逊系统追踪和持有,包括即将上架亚马逊平台的库存。卖家在发货前将商品送入亚马逊仓库,亚马逊收到并验收后才会为其分配FNSKU,库存数据实时透明地显示在卖家后台。这就导致了同一个商品,如果FBA发,管理的是FNSKU库存;如果自营发货,管理的是Sku库存,需自己完成发放和管理。对FBA仓库来说,货物送达即视为库存,因此FNSKU编码是货物进入亚马逊库存管理系统的标记。